Jacupirangite
A rock subtype
This page is currently not sponsored. Click here to sponsor this page.
Name:
For the locality: Jacupiranga, Cajati, São Paulo, Brazil
A variety of alkali pyroxenite consisting essentially of titanian augite with minor amounts of titanomagnetite, nepheline, apatite, perovskite and melanite garnet.

Mineralogy of Jacupirangite
Essential minerals - these are minerals that are required within the classification of this rock:
Titanium-bearing Augite | (Ca,Na)(Mg,Ti, Fe,Al,)(Si,Al)2O6 |
Non-essential minerals - these minerals are common, sometimes major components, but are not always present:
Apatite | Ca5(PO4)3(Cl/F/OH) |
Feldspathoid > Nepheline | Na3K(Al4Si4O16) |
Melanite | Ca3Fe3+2(SiO4)3 |
Perovskite | CaTiO3 |
Titanomagnetite | Fe2+Fe3+2O4 |
